本文源自:金融界
金融界2024年10月21日消息,国家知识产权局信息显示,武汉凌久微电子有限公司申请一项名为“一种编译器性能优化方法”的专利,公开号CN 118760436 A,申请日期为2024年9月。
专利摘要显示,本发明提供一种编译器性能优化方法,包括:第一次编译时,记录程序代码中每一个函数执行每一个优化前后函数IR的哈希值,并记录优化有效性;将优化前后的函数IR的哈希值和优化有效性记录在函数优化map表中;第二次编译时,计算当前函数执行当前优化前的哈希值;在函数优化map表中查找,将查找到的当前函数执行当前优化前的函数IR的哈希值与第二次编译时计算出的当前函数执行当前优化前的哈希值进行比较;根据比较结果和在函数优化map表中查找到的当前优化对于当前函数的优化有效性的值,确定是否需要执行当前优化。本发明方法通过建立首次编译的函数优化有效性表来指导第二次编译,尽可能减少冗余优化,缩短第二次编译所需时间。
4000520066 欢迎批评指正
Copyright © 1996-2019 SINA Corporation
All Rights Reserved 新浪公司 版权所有
All Rights Reserved 新浪公司 版权所有